ReggaeInMyJeggae said:Just got back from KD; first time going in years. All I can say is, wow - this park has got a soul. I implore all who wrote this place off to rethink their stance. I never thought I'd ever want to go back to KD, and now I'm debating on getting a season pass.
ReggaeInMyJeggae said:The whole experience is pretty remarkable.
Just to give readers some insight, here's my story. I started going to KD back 97/98 when I was stationed in Norfolk via the Navy. Even though I love rollercoasters (I consider Magic Mountain to be my 'home' park), I was never impressed with the overall KD experience. When I moved to Northern Virginia (from San Diego; 7 years ago) I hit up KD a few times and the state of the park was dismal. The last time I went was for the I305 opening - and I vowed not to go back. As great as that ride may be (and it is) I just couldn't see going back due to all the other issues I had with the park. Now that I'm in front of a console, I'd like to detail some of the more positive experiences I witnessed yesterday.
1. The staff. Very friendly and helpful. There seems to be a sense of pride in what their doing.
2. The renovations are spectacular. Everything from the fountains to the singing mushrooms. The park is clean; scenic. The "Theme Gustapo" who inhabit this board might even be impressed. One word that comes to mind: polished.
